The Economic Landscape: Opportunities Abound

The US economy’s achievement of a ‘soft landing’ amidst global trade recessions is a testament to the resilience embedded within households and businesses, reflecting a cautious yet optimistic outlook.

Emerging markets, particularly India and Vietnam, stand out as beacons of growth potential, driven by robust economic policies and a conducive investment climate. These markets are not just surviving but thriving, presenting unparalleled opportunities for strategic investments, especially in sectors poised to benefit from the demographic shift towards longer, healthier lives. The focus on healthcare, biotech, and consumer markets aligned with the longevity trend underscores a transformative shift in global investment priorities.

Navigating Challenges and Risks

However, the journey through 2024 is not without its hurdles. The landscape is marred by potential financial instabilities, particularly within non-bank financial institutions and private credit markets, raising alarms about a possible crisis by 2025. Additionally, geopolitical tensions continue to simmer, threatening to disrupt the delicate balance of global economic recovery. These challenges necessitate a vigilant and prepared leadership, capable of navigating through the uncertainties with strategic foresight and resilience.
